1. Data Input

Accurate data input is crucial for generating reliable cost estimates from online boiler installation calculators. The quality of the information provided directly influences the precision of the calculated output. Insufficient or inaccurate data can lead to misleading estimations, potentially impacting budgeting and decision-making.

  • Property Size

    Providing accurate property dimensions, such as the number of bedrooms and bathrooms, allows the calculator to estimate the heating and hot water demands. A larger property typically requires a more powerful boiler, influencing the overall installation cost. For example, a small apartment may only need a compact combi boiler, while a detached house may require a larger system boiler with a separate hot water cylinder. This directly impacts the equipment and installation costs.

  • Boiler Type

    Selecting the desired boiler type (e.g., combi, system, regular) is essential, as each type has different installation requirements and associated costs. Combi boilers, for instance, are generally less expensive to install than system or regular boilers due to their compact nature and lack of external components. Specifying the preferred boiler type ensures a more accurate estimate.

  • Fuel Source

    The chosen fuel source (e.g., natural gas, oil, LPG) significantly impacts both the boiler cost and the installation complexity. Oil and LPG installations often involve additional components like storage tanks, which increase the overall project expense. Clearly indicating the fuel type ensures the estimate reflects these variations.

  • Existing System Details

    Information regarding the current heating system, such as its age and condition, can influence the estimate. Removing an old system and adapting existing pipework can add to the overall cost. Providing these details allows the calculator to factor in potential removal and modification expenses. Replacing an old system with a similar boiler type might be less complex than switching to a completely different type. For example, replacing a regular boiler with a combi boiler often requires more extensive pipework modifications.

2. Geographic Location

Geographic location significantly influences boiler installation costs, impacting the accuracy of online cost calculators. Variations in regional labor rates, material prices, and local regulations contribute to these cost discrepancies. Calculators often incorporate location-based data to refine estimates, but understanding these geographic influences is crucial for interpreting results effectively. For example, installation costs in densely populated urban areas like London tend to be higher than in rural areas due to increased demand and higher living costs for installers. Conversely, remote locations might experience higher material transportation costs. Recognizing these regional variations provides context for the estimated cost range.

Labor costs constitute a substantial portion of total installation expenses. Areas with higher average incomes and greater competition for skilled tradespeople typically exhibit higher labor rates. Material prices can also fluctuate regionally due to transportation costs and local supplier pricing strategies. Furthermore, local building codes and regulations can influence installation requirements, impacting both labor and material needs. For instance, specific areas might mandate particular insulation standards or flue types, impacting the overall project complexity and cost. Online calculators that incorporate regional data for these factors offer more accurate estimates compared to generic tools.

3. Result Accuracy

Result accuracy in online boiler installation cost calculators is a critical consideration. While these tools provide valuable preliminary estimates, inherent limitations affect their precision. Understanding these limitations allows users to interpret results realistically and make informed decisions. Accuracy depends on several interconnected factors influencing the final cost calculation.

  • Estimation Methodology

    Calculators employ various estimation methodologies, ranging from simple averages based on historical data to more complex algorithms incorporating regional factors. Simpler models might offer less precise results, while more sophisticated tools, accounting for variables like local labor rates and material costs, deliver greater accuracy. For example, a calculator using national average costs might overestimate or underestimate the actual cost in a specific region with significantly different pricing structures. Understanding the underlying methodology helps assess the estimate’s reliability.

  • Data Completeness

    The completeness of data input directly impacts result accuracy. Omitting crucial details, such as the existing heating system’s condition or specific property characteristics, can lead to significant deviations from the actual cost. For instance, failing to specify the need for extensive pipework modifications can underestimate the total project expense. Providing comprehensive information ensures a more accurate estimate.

  • Unforeseen Complications

    Online calculators cannot predict unforeseen complications that might arise during installation. Unexpected issues, like hidden pipe damage or asbestos discovery, can significantly increase the final cost. These unforeseen factors are inherently unpredictable by online tools. Therefore, estimates should be viewed as a starting point, not a fixed price. Contingency planning is essential.

  • Professional Expertise

    Online calculators cannot replace the expertise of qualified heating engineers. Professional assessments consider nuanced factors beyond the scope of online tools, offering more precise cost projections. Factors like specific boiler compatibility with existing systems or the need for customized solutions are best evaluated by experienced professionals.
